About Conflans-Sainte-Honorine
Conflans-Sainte-Honorine holds a special place among European river cruise destinations, serving as a charming gateway to the Seine Valley's most captivating landscapes and historic towns. This picturesque port town, situated at the confluence of the Seine and Oise rivers, has become an increasingly popular port of call for travelers seeking authentic French river experiences. With Amadeus River Cruises offering regular sailings throughout the year, this destination welcomes cruise passengers into a region where medieval architecture, artistic heritage, and natural beauty converge seamlessly.
As a primarily port-of-call destination, Conflans-Sainte-Honorine anchors itineraries that explore some of France's most celebrated river towns. Most cruises departing from or passing through this port feature seven-night voyages that weave through the Seine's most scenic stretches, visiting iconic destinations like Paris, Rouen, Le Havre, and the charming riverside villages of Caudebec-en-Caux and Les Andelys. The port's strategic location makes it an ideal launching point for discovering both grand cultural attractions and intimate local experiences.
Passengers can expect convenient access to the town's riverside charm, with excellent facilities for boarding and disembarking. The peak season runs from April through October, with September and June offering particularly pleasant weather for exploring. Whether you're drawn to the artistic legacy of the Seine Valley, the culinary traditions of Normandy, or simply the peaceful rhythm of river life, Conflans-Sainte-Honorine promises an unforgettable French river cruise experience.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is Conflans-Sainte-Honorine best known for?
A historic Seine-side town in the Île-de-France region, known for its charming riverside and old town.
How can I visit Conflans-Sainte-Honorine from Paris?
You can reach it by regional rail or by car; check current schedules and traffic.
What are the top activities in Conflans-Sainte-Honorine?
Strolling along the Seine, exploring the town center, visiting local markets, and taking a boat tour.
